Abstract

The utility model belongs to the improvement of weaving mechanical structure, in particular to a novel yarn guide roller bearing structure of a warping machine, which comprises a yarn guide roller, a shaft sleeve and a single-row ball bearing; the yarn guide roller is of a cylindrical structure, the inner walls of the left end and the right end of the yarn guide roller are respectively provided with a shaft sleeve, and a single-row ball bearing is sleeved in the shaft sleeve; the application provides a yarn guide roller bearing structure need not do any transformation to the yarn guide roller on former basis, can realize the high-speed stable work of yarn guide roller.

Background art:
the warping machine is one of textile machinery, and the existing warping machine finds the following problems in the yarn guide roller in use: two double-row roller bearings arranged at two ends of the yarn guide roller are thick, and the yarn guide roller is extremely easy to damage even the yarn guide roller due to poor dynamic balance caused by the fact that horizontal adjustment is not in place under the rotating speed of the warping machine which is as high as 600 m/s, and the bearings are frequently damaged during operation and have high noise.
The invention content is as follows:
therefore, in order to solve the problems of the warper yarn guide roller bearing structure, the application provides a durable warper yarn guide roller bearing structure.
A novel bearing structure of a yarn guide roller of a warping machine comprises a yarn guide roller, a shaft sleeve and a single-row ball bearing; the yarn guide roller is of a cylindrical structure, the inner walls of the left end and the right end of the yarn guide roller are respectively provided with a shaft sleeve, and a single-row ball bearing is sleeved in the shaft sleeve.
The shaft sleeve is a diameter-dividing step shaft sleeve. Divide footpath ladder axle sleeve inwards from the yarn guide roller opening part, and the internal diameter diminishes step by step, can install not unidimensional single ball bearing respectively according to production needs, and plays the cushioning effect between bearing and yarn guide roller when the bearing takes place to damage, effectively prevents to lead to the yarn guide roller to damage because the bearing seriously damages, can also make the even atress of bearing, increase of service time.
The yarn guide roller bearing structure provided by the application can effectively prevent the bearing from being frequently damaged due to poor dynamic balance in the past, so that the yarn guide roller can run more stably, and the yarn guide roller does not need to be transformed on the original basis, so that the high-speed stable work of the yarn guide roller can be realized.
